How to use it?

The IOM checklist can be used at various stages in the diagnostic process:

  • At the start, to review where there are bottlenecks, and to which other elements these bottlenecks are related
  • During the analysis, to check whether the fact-finding and analysis are still balanced in terms of focus and comprehensiveness
  • At the time of assessment, to order and interpret the collected information

Requirements and limitations

The checklist is not complete. It raises common as well as often overlooked issues, but does not cover everything that could possibly be relevant about the various IOM elements. Moreover it does not give insight in which elements and aspects are crucial under particular circumstances. It should therefore support rather than replace common sense thinking.
